Comparing Epson Wf-4830 And Canon Maxify Mb5420: Which Is Better For Your Office?

Choosing the right printer for your office can significantly impact productivity and costs. Two popular models, the Epson WorkForce Pro WF-4830 and the Canon Maxify MB5420, offer features tailored for small to medium-sized offices. This article compares these two printers to help you decide which is better suited for your needs.

Overview of Epson WF-4830

The Epson WorkForce Pro WF-4830 is a versatile all-in-one printer designed for high-volume printing. It offers fast print speeds, high page yields, and advanced connectivity options. Its compact design makes it suitable for busy office environments.

Overview of Canon Maxify MB5420

The Canon Maxify MB5420 is a reliable all-in-one inkjet printer aimed at small businesses and home offices. It emphasizes print quality, ease of use, and cost efficiency, making it a popular choice for daily office tasks.

The Epson WF-4830 boasts print speeds of up to 25 pages per minute (ppm) for black and white and color documents. It features a 500-sheet paper capacity, reducing the need for frequent refills during high-volume printing.

The Canon Maxify MB5420 offers print speeds of approximately 24 ppm for black and white and color prints. Its 500-sheet paper capacity complements its fast printing, suitable for busy offices that require quick turnaround times.

Both printers deliver high-quality prints, but their technologies differ. The Epson WF-4830 uses PrecisionCore technology, providing sharp text and vibrant images. It excels in professional document printing with fine detail.

The Canon Maxify MB5420 produces crisp text and rich colors thanks to its FINE print head technology. It is especially effective for printing marketing materials and presentations requiring color accuracy.

Connectivity and Features

The Epson WF-4830 offers multiple connectivity options, including Ethernet, Wi-Fi, Wi-Fi Direct, and USB. It supports mobile printing via Epson iPrint, Apple AirPrint, and Google Cloud Print.

The Canon Maxify MB5420 also provides Ethernet, Wi-Fi, and USB connectivity. It supports mobile printing through Canon PRINT app, Apple AirPrint, and Google Cloud Print, ensuring seamless integration with various devices.

Cost and Ink/Cartridge Efficiency

The Epson WF-4830 uses high-capacity ink cartridges that offer a low cost per page, making it economical for high-volume printing. Its ink system is designed for durability and long-term savings.

The Canon Maxify MB5420 features individual ink tanks, allowing users to replace only the color used. Its ink bottles are affordable, providing a low cost per page and reducing ongoing expenses.

Ease of Use and Maintenance

Both printers are user-friendly, with intuitive touchscreens and straightforward setup processes. The Epson WF-4830’s larger control panel facilitates quick adjustments and monitoring.

The Canon Maxify MB5420 offers easy ink refilling and maintenance, with clear indicators for ink levels and simple replacement procedures. Its compact design makes it easy to fit into various office spaces.

Conclusion: Which Is Better for Your Office?

The choice between the Epson WF-4830 and Canon Maxify MB5420 depends on your specific office needs. If high-volume, fast printing, and professional document quality are priorities, the Epson WF-4830 may be the better option.

For offices emphasizing cost efficiency, vibrant color printing, and ease of maintenance, the Canon Maxify MB5420 offers excellent value. Both models provide reliable performance, so your decision should align with your primary printing requirements.
